    Abstract
    The procces of learning and teaching in schools is an interactive activity between students and teachers. Conventional learning methods involve activities such as reading, observing, and listening. This process is often insufficient in capturing the interest and motivation of students, leading to a lack of mastery of the material. Therefore, alternative methods are needed to support these aspects. Educational Gamification is one such method that can be used to address these issues. Gamification of education involves the use of game-themed scenarios in the learning process. Additionally, gamification can be combined with other media, such as Virtual Reality (VR). The combination of there two methods can create a learning and playing mechanism within a realistic virtual environment. In addition to considering the methods used, the application of a theme is also important as the fondation of the game. Based on data obtained from Steam, as one of the largest game distributors in the world, the theme of First Person Shooter (FPS) game is quite popular among school-age students. The application was tested on 30 participant, 11th-grade student SMA NEGERI 1 PANCURBATU, with a focus on biology lesson, specifically targeting the topic of mouth. The research outcomes were derived from a questionnaire and evaluated using Likert Scale Formula showcasing a success rate of 91,1% for the application.
